#DCAE4C Hex Color Code

#DCAE4C

The Hexadecimal Color #DCAE4C is a contrast shade of Sandy Brown. #DCAE4C RGB value is rgb(220, 174, 76). RGB Color Model of #DCAE4C consists of 86% red, 68% green and 29% blue. HSL color Mode of #DCAE4C has 41°(degrees) Hue, 67% Saturation and 58% Lightness. #DCAE4C color has an wavelength of 594.18519nm approximately. The nearest Web Safe Color of #DCAE4C is #FFCC66. The Closest Small Hexadecimal Code of #DCAE4C is #DA4. The Closest Color to #DCAE4C is #F4A460. Official Name of #DCAE4C Hex Code is Turmeric. CMYK (Cyan Magenta Yellow Black) of #DCAE4C is 0 Cyan 21 Magenta 65 Yellow 14 Black and #DCAE4C CMY is 0, 21, 65. Triad, Tetrad and SplitComplement of #DCAE4C

Triad, Tetrad, and Split Complement are hex color schemes used in art to create harmonious combinations of colors.

The Triad color scheme involves three colors that are evenly spaced around the color wheel, forming an equilateral triangle. The primary triad includes red, blue, and yellow, while other triadic combinations can be formed with different hues. Triad color schemes offer a balanced contrast and are versatile for creating vibrant and dynamic visuals.

The Tetrad color scheme incorporates four colors that are arranged in two complementary pairs. These pairs create a rectangle or square shape on the color wheel. The primary Tetrad includes two sets of complementary colors, such as red and green, and blue and orange. This scheme provides a wide range of color options and allows for both strong contrast and harmonious blends.

The Split Complement color scheme involves a base color paired with the two colors adjacent to its complementary color on the color wheel. For example, if the base color is blue, the Split Complement scheme would include blue, yellow-orange, and red-orange. This combination maintains contrast while offering a more subtle and balanced alternative to a complementary color scheme.
